The Bowman-Bradley theorem asserts that the multiple zeta values at the
sequences obtained by inserting a fixed number of twos between 3,1,...,3,1 add
up to a rational multiple of a power of pi. We establish its counterpart for
multiple zeta-star values by showing an identity in a non-commutative
polynomial algebra introduced by Hoffman.
